  • shovill: Assemble bacterial isolate genomes from Illumina paired-end reads

    Shovill is a pipeline which uses SPAdes at its core, but alters the steps before and after the primary assembly step to get similar results in less time.   • Unicycler: Hybrid assembly pipeline for bacterial genomes

  • GTDB-Tk: A toolkit for assigning objective taxonomic classifications to bacterial and archaeal genomes.

    GTDB-Tk is a software toolkit for assigning objective taxonomic classifications to bacterial and archaeal genomes.   • Gepard: allows the calculation of dotplots even for large sequences like chromosomes or bacterial genomes

    Gepard (German: "cheetah", Backronym for "GEnome PAir - Rapid Dotter") allows the calculation of dotplots even for large sequences like chromosomes or bacterial genomes.
